Lesson 8: Solve formulae with two unknowns

In this lesson, students will solve equations with 2 unknowns. They will use inverse operations, bar models, problem-solving skills and substitutions to determine variables. This lesson will utilise all their knowledge from this unit and help to develop their flexible thinking skills. Students will solve a code cracker.

Lesson 3: Forming expressions

In a lesson, students will translate real-world scenarios involving unknown quantities into algebraic expressions. They will practice identifying variables to represent the unknown amounts and formulate expressions to model the relationships described in the scenarios. Through this exercise, student will enhance their ability to abstractly represent and solve problems using algebra.
Lesson 2: Solving 2-step input/output functions

Students will practice solving problems by passing inputs through a sequence of two operations. Students may also find the inputs, when given only the outputs using inverse operations and problem-solving skills. Students will develop a deeper understanding of sequential operations and problem-solving by exploring 2-step function machines.
